Notice of Result letters will not be sent to applicants who respond to this flyer.You will serve as the primary point of contact for all shipping functions; following Federal, Navy and local command policies to ensure items are securely packaged and protected during transit. You will adhere to procedures for handling hazardous materials, fragile items, or other sensitive cargo to minimize risks during shipping. You will provide oversight in, conducting receipt inspections, acceptance and delivery of purchased materials and equipment to customers and entry of status/location into Logistics Inventory Control Support System (LICSS). You will consult with supervisory personnel with regard to warehouse management and implements necessary protocols. You will handle Purchase Requests at various stages of processing to gather and present meaningful information for decision-making.Must be a US Citizen. You will be subject to random testing.Your resume must also demonstrate at least one year of specialized experience at or equivalent to the GS-05/10 grade level or NO-02 pay band in the Federal service or equivalent experience in the private or public sector. Specialized experience must demonstrate most or all the following duties: 1) Develop and present statistical data and narrative information relating to quality control and performance improvement; 2) Knowledge and experience in inventory control and records management utilizing automated supply systems; 3) Knowledge of Government Purchase Card Program and regulations; 4) Ability to effectively communicate ideas verbally and in writing.
